Mieke Bax

Mieke Bax has a passion for getting her hands dirty—in the best way possible. Trained in a 5-year professional ceramics program in Gouda, she found her happy place the moment she felt clay between her fingers. 

For Mieke, pottery is more than art—it’s a moment of peace, a chance to lose herself in the rhythm of shaping, molding, and imagining.


Nowadays Mieke dives into her second great love: painting. It’s faster, bolder, more immediate—watching colors collide on canvas is a whole different kind of magic. 

She’s what you’d call a colorist—an artist deeply curious about how colors interact and ignite emotion.
Mieke’s inspiration often springs from something she reads—a striking story in a book or a moving headline in the paper. From there, she weaves her own visual narrative, turning what moved her into something that moves you.


Great historical cities are like painted compositions.
A city begins with a small settlement of a few people who feel comfortable there. Gradually, more people settle in that appealing location, and more 'houses' are added. As the city grows, more facilities emerge: a church, a town hall, a cultural center, a park, a cemetery. These elements are carefully blended into a cohesive whole and are continually adapted to meet the current demands of the time.
The creation of a painting can be compared to this, at least to some extent. On the blank canvas, the painter applies the first brushstroke. There is an idea—but how should it be approached? The idea gradually takes shape—at least in my case—through playing with nuances of color until it eventually forms a satisfying composition.
When I visit a large city, I don't only focus on the main attractions, but especially on experiencing the atmosphere. Every city has its own melody, colors, and scents.
This certainly also applies to my paintings. I try to create an atmosphere using color, texture, and form—one in which I feel at home, and I hope you do too.
